About the Role

We’re seeking a Driver to safely transport residents to appointments, activities, and errands while ensuring their comfort and well-being.  This position has a starting wage of $18 per hour.  In addition to providing reliable transportation, this role supports the overall operations of the community by assisting with concierge services, resident engagement, and light maintenance tasks as needed. You'll be a visible, friendly presence who helps create a welcoming, safe, and enjoyable environment for residents and visitors.

What You'll Do

  • Transport residents safely in compliance with all state and federal driving regulations.
  • Communicate professionally with residents, families, community staff, and medical offices.
  • Inform residents and staff of pick-up and drop-off times for appointments and activities.
  • Follow scheduled routes with minimal changes and provide reminders to residents as needed.
  • Assist residents on and off vehicles using lifts, stairs, wheelchairs, and walkers safely.
  • Ensure all assistive devices are secured before vehicle departure.
  • Help residents with belongings, open doors, and provide mobility assistance during outings.
  • Maintain resident rosters and account for all residents during trips.
  • Respond promptly to accidents or emergencies according to established protocols.
  • Perform routine vehicle inspections and maintain records for inspections, insurance, registration, and preventative maintenance.
  • Provide concierge support by greeting residents and visitors, assisting with requests, and helping maintain a welcoming community environment.
  • Assist with resident engagement by supporting activities, special events, outings, and other community programs as needed.
  • Support the maintenance team with light maintenance tasks, room setups, deliveries, and other non-technical projects as assigned.
  • Foster teamwork, take initiative, and provide support across departments to ensure excellent resident service.
  • Perform other duties as assigned.

What We’re Looking For

  • High School Diploma or GED
  • Prior experience working with older adults preferred
  • Valid state driver’s license with a clean driving record; CDL preferred
  • CPR/BLS and First Aid certification required
  • Must be 18 years or older
  • Meet health requirements including TB clearance
  • Pass state-required fingerprinting and criminal background check
  • Compassion for and desire to work with older adults
  • Strong verbal and written communication skills
  • Ability to follow instructions and safely assist residents
  • Familiarity with vehicle operation and basic maintenance logging

Physical Requirements

  • Ability to stand, walk, sit, use hands, reach, stoop, kneel, crouch, climb, and balance
  • Ability to talk, hear, and use vision effectively
  • Occasional weekend, evening, or night work and on-call as needed
  • Possible exposure to communicable diseases, blood-borne pathogens, and other hazards
  • Ability to lift and assist residents as needed, up to 50 lbs occasionally
  • Frequent interaction with coworkers, residents, and vendors
